How data logging can help you …
|
|
Data logging is useful in determining a refrigeration system's performance. Generally, manufacturers of refrigeration plant give nominal duties and efficiencies which may not be repeated on a site installation. Data logging will give Site Conditions Refrigeration Duty, True Absorbed Power and C.O.P. The resolution of the instruments used starts at 10 Bit with a 0.03 DegC accuracy on the PT100 temperature sensors used to determine Chilled Water Temperature Difference. Generally the comparisons between some Published Manufacturers Data and Real Performance data of a refrigeration plant can vary as much as between +10% to -35%.
